Here's something you probably didn't know about ANDRE AGASSI: In the late 1990s, he was a pretty frequent user of CRYSTAL METH. --He admits to his drug use in his new autobiography, "Open" . . . which will be out November 9th. --He tells "People" magazine, quote, "I can't speak to addiction, but a lot of people would say that if you're using anything to escape, you have a problem."

COREY FELDMAN'S wife Susie has filed for divorce. She's seeking spousal support and full custody of their 5-year-old son Zen. -Corey and Susie were married in October of 2002 . . . in a ceremony that was broadcast on VH1's "The Surreal Life" . . . and officiated by a minister you may have heard of by the name of MC HAMMER!!!

It's almost Halloween, which means it's time for "Forbes" magazine to unleash its list of the 13 Top-Earning Dead Celebrities.
--Here's the complete rundown:
#1.) YVES SAINT LAURENT, $350 million
#2.) RODGERS AND HAMMERSTEIN, $235 million
#3.) MICHAEL JACKSON, $90 million
#4.) ELVIS PRESLEY, $55 million
#5.) J.R.R. TOLKIEN, $50 million
#6.) CHARLES SCHULZ, $35 million
#7.) (tie) JOHN LENNON and DR. SEUSS, $15 million
#9.) ALBERT EINSTEIN, $10 million
#10.) MICHAE CRICHTON, $9 million
#11.) JIMI HENDRIX, $8 million
#12.) AARON SPELLING, $8 million
#13.) ANDY WARHOL, $6 million
